Output 9bb623fe11141577e7872fc298dfcd502e07dda223d8b8a0f94ee007c1dbdfe7:3

value
6924950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 206d574b5e06857c28cc47bc83ad7851fe29f781 OP_EQUAL
address
34eUXpxqjGF8fPUzmcAymTmUCsQosDSTDa
transaction
9bb623fe11141577e7872fc298dfcd502e07dda223d8b8a0f94ee007c1dbdfe7
confirmations
470495
spent
true